Subject: [PATCH 3/7] gnu: Add python2-ruamel.ordereddict

* gnu/packages/python.scm (python2-ruamel.ordereddict): New variable.
---
 gnu/packages/python.scm | 28 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
 1 file changed, 28 insertions(+)

diff --git a/gnu/packages/python.scm b/gnu/packages/python.scm
index f6516d26b..cef9d2a8c 100644
--- a/gnu/packages/python.scm
+++ b/gnu/packages/python.scm
@@ -583,6 +583,34 @@ the Python logging module that outputs records using terminal colors.")
       (native-inputs
        `(("python2-setuptools" ,python2-setuptools))))))
 
+(define-public python2-ruamel.ordereddict
+  (package
+    (name "python2-ruamel.ordereddict")
+    (version "0.4.9")
+    (source
+     (origin
+       (method url-fetch)
+       (uri (pypi-uri "ruamel.ordereddict" version))
+       (sha256
+        (base32
+         "1xmkl8v9l9inm2pyxgc1fm5005yxm7fkd5gv74q7lj1iy5qc8n3h"))))
+    (build-system python-build-system)
+    ;; XXX: https://bitbucket.org/ruamel/ordereddict/issues/2
+    (arguments
+     `(#:python ,python-2))
+    (inputs
+     `(("python2-setuptools" ,python2-setuptools)))
+    (home-page "https://bitbucket.org/ruamel/ordereddict")
+    (synopsis "Version of @code{dict} that keeps keys in insertion
+resp. sorted order")
+    (description
+     "This is an implementation of an ordered dictionary with Key
+Insertion Order and Key Value Insertion Order.  The standard library
+module OrderedDict, implemented later, implements a subset of
+ordereddict functionality.  Sorted dictionaries are also provided.
+Currently only with Key Sorted Order.")
+    (license license:expat)))
+
